电脑重装后 python 2 3快速安装

背景:

电脑重装后,python也要跟着重装,将安装包、环境变量备份等安装完成后直接安装

重装前

1. pip包备份,命令窗口

1 pip freeze > py2.txt #python2的包
2 pip3 freeze > py3.txt #python3的包

2.环境变量备份,命令窗口

1 set >> D:\env.txt

重装后

1.安装python2、3

安装包可以从官网下载,也可以使用网盘中的文件

链接:https://pan.baidu.com/s/1sqejXeezFzU_2XJJtzD_Hw 
提取码:f0q3

2.将python3目录下的 python.exe 复制一份,修改成 python3.exe

3.将重装前2中的环境变量中的 python路径加到 环境变量中

1 C:\Python27;
2 C:\Python27\Scripts;
3 C:\Python27\Lib\site-packages;
4 C:\Python37;
5 C:\Python37\Scripts;

4.安装VCForPython27 包,不安装的话 第五步会报错 error: Microsoft Visual C++ 9.0 is required

地址:http://www.microsoft.com/en-us/download/confirmation.aspx?id=44266

直接下载安装 或从重装后步骤1中的网盘中下载

5.安装包

1 pip install -r py2.txt #安装python2的包
2 pip install -r py3.txt #安装python3的包

附录:

自己常用安装包

Python2

  1 alembic==0.8.7
  2 aniso8601==6.0.0
  3 Appium-Python-Client==0.28
  4 AppMetrics==0.5.0
  5 APScheduler==3.6.1
  6 arrow==0.13.1
  7 asn1crypto==0.24.0
  8 backports-abc==0.5
  9 backports.functools-lru-cache==1.5
 10 bcrypt==3.1.4
 11 beautifulsoup4==4.6.0
 12 binaryornot==0.4.4
 13 blinker==1.4
 14 certifi==2018.4.16
 15 cffi==1.11.5
 16 chardet==3.0.4
 17 click==6.6
 18 configparser==3.7.4
 19 cookiecutter==1.6.0
 20 cookiejar==0.0.2
 21 coverage==4.5.1
 22 cryptography==2.2.2
 23 cycler==0.10.0
 24 decorator==4.3.0
 25 Django==1.11.20
 26 docutils==0.14
 27 dominate==2.3.5
 28 enum34==1.1.6
 29 et-xmlfile==1.0.1
 30 Flask==0.11.1
 31 Flask-Bootstrap==3.3.7.1
 32 Flask-HTTPAuth==3.1.2
 33 Flask-JWT==0.3.2
 34 Flask-Login==0.4.1
 35 Flask-Mail==0.9.1
 36 Flask-Migrate==2.0.0
 37 Flask-Moment==0.7.0
 38 Flask-RESTful==0.3.7
 39 Flask-Script==2.0.5
 40 Flask-SQLAlchemy==2.1
 41 funcsigs==1.0.2
 42 future==0.17.1
 43 futures==3.2.0
 44 hiredis==0.2.0
 45 http==0.2
 46 idna==2.6
 47 ipaddress==1.0.22
 48 itsdangerous==0.24
 49 jdcal==1.4
 50 jieba==0.39
 51 Jinja2==2.8
 52 jinja2-time==0.2.0
 53 jsonpatch==1.23
 54 jsonpointer==2.0
 55 jwt==0.5.4
 56 kitchen==1.2.5
 57 kiwisolver==1.1.0
 58 livetest==0.5
 59 Mako==1.0.4
 60 MarkupSafe==0.23
 61 matplotlib==2.2.4
 62 mock==2.0.0
 63 mysql-connector==2.2.9
 64 MySQL-python==1.2.5
 65 numpy==1.16.4
 66 openpyxl==2.6.2
 67 pager==3.3
 68 paramiko==2.4.1
 69 parse==1.8.4
 70 passlib==1.7.1
 71 payment==0.0.1.2
 72 pbr==5.1.3
 73 Pillow==6.0.0
 74 pluggy==0.6.0
 75 poyo==0.4.2
 76 py==1.5.3
 77 pyasn1==0.4.3
 78 pycparser==2.18
 79 pycrypto==2.6
 80 PyJWT==1.4.2
 81 pymongo==3.6.1
 82 PyMySQL==0.7.6
 83 PyNaCl==1.2.1
 84 pyparsing==2.4.0
 85 python-dateutil==2.8.0
 86 python-editor==1.0.1
 87 pytz==2018.9
 88 redis==2.10.5
 89 redis-py-cluster==1.3.4
 90 requests==2.19.0
 91 robotframework==3.0.4
 92 robotframework-appiumlibrary==1.4.6
 93 robotframework-archivelibrary==0.4.0
 94 robotframework-databaselibrary==1.0.1
 95 robotframework-ftplibrary==1.6
 96 robotframework-httplibrary==0.4.2
 97 robotframework-mongodblibrary==0.3.4
 98 robotframework-redislibrary==0.1
 99 robotframework-requests==0.4.7
100 robotframework-ride==1.5.2.1
101 robotframework-selenium2library==3.0.0
102 robotframework-seleniumlibrary==3.1.1
103 robotframework-sshlibrary==3.0.0
104 schedule==0.6.0
105 selenium==3.12.0
106 singledispatch==3.4.0.3
107 six==1.11.0
108 SQLAlchemy==1.0.14
109 tornado==5.1.1
110 tox==3.0.0
111 typing==3.5.3.0
112 tzlocal==2.0.0
113 urllib3==1.23
114 virtualenv==16.0.0
115 visitor==0.1.3
116 waitress==1.1.0
117 webob==1.8.2
118 webtest==2.0.29
119 Werkzeug==0.11.10
120 whichcraft==0.5.2
121 wordcloud==1.5.0
122 WTForms==2.2.1

Python3

 1 APScheduler==3.6.0
 2 arrow==0.15.4
 3 asn1crypto==0.24.0
 4 Babel==2.7.0
 5 backports.ssl-match-hostname==3.7.0.1
 6 bcrypt==3.1.6
 7 blinker==1.4
 8 certifi==2019.3.9
 9 cffi==1.12.3
10 chardet==3.0.4
11 Click==7.0
12 crcmod==1.7
13 cryptography==2.6.1
14 docker==3.7.2
15 docker-pycreds==0.4.0
16 Flask==1.0.2
17 Flask-Babel==0.12.2
18 Flask-Excel==0.0.7
19 Flask-Login==0.4.1
20 Flask-Mail==0.9.1
21 Flask-OAuthlib==0.9.5
22 Flask-Script==2.0.6
23 Flask-Session==0.3.1
24 Flask-SQLAlchemy==2.4.0
25 Flask-WTF==0.14.2
26 geoip2==2.9.0
27 gevent==1.4.0
28 greenlet==0.4.15
29 has==0.0.4
30 idna==2.8
31 ipaddress==1.0.22
32 itsdangerous==1.1.0
33 Jinja2==2.10.1
34 jmespath==0.9.4
35 lml==0.0.9
36 lxml==4.3.4
37 Markdown==2.6.11
38 MarkupSafe==1.1.1
39 maxminddb==1.4.1
40 oauthlib==2.1.0
41 olefile==0.46
42 packaging==19.0
43 paramiko==2.4.2
44 pip-review==1.0
45 pyasn1==0.4.5
46 pycparser==2.19
47 pyexcel==0.5.13
48 pyexcel-io==0.5.17
49 pyexcel-webio==0.1.4
50 PyMySQL==0.9.3
51 PyNaCl==1.3.0
52 pyparsing==2.4.0
53 pypiwin32==223
54 python-dateutil==2.8.1
55 pytz==2019.1
56 pywin32==224
57 requests==2.21.0
58 requests-oauthlib==1.1.0
59 robotframework==3.1.2
60 six==1.12.0
61 SQLAlchemy==1.3.6
62 texttable==1.6.1
63 tzlocal==1.5.1
64 urllib3==1.24.3
65 websocket-client==0.56.0
66 Werkzeug==0.15.2
67 WTForms==2.2.1
68 XMind==1.2.0
69 xmind2testcase==1.3.0

原文地址:https://www.cnblogs.com/whycai/p/12036819.html

时间: 2024-10-08 12:02:23

电脑重装后 python 2 3快速安装的相关文章

电脑重装后怎么恢复丢失的文件

在使用电脑中,大家都会遇到如运行速度过慢.容易卡机.无用软件过多等等,这时大家通过会采取重装系统的方法来一次性解决这诸多问题.而现在重装系统也非常的简单,网络上有很多一键重装系统工具,大家可以通过这些工具实现电脑的快速重装.但是,因为大家的误操作或不注意,可能会将重要文件也一并重装掉,那么,一键重装系统后重要文件丢失怎么办? 这时,我们就不可避免想到专业的文件恢复工具——迅龙硬盘恢复软件,这款软件功能强大,无论是什么操作系统,都可实现完美兼容.且还拥有强大而出色的恢复技术,基于深度数据区域扫描功

hp电脑重装win7 64位 后 所有软件都装不上问题

hp 电脑重装后 所有软件都装不上问题 装了近100来次机,第一次遇到这样的. bug描述: 新笔记本刚装了纯净版的64位旗舰版win7,想装软件,就弹出已停止工作.比如装火狐浏览器,弹出火狐浏览器网络安装包已停止工作,装搜狗输入法,提示安装程序已停止工作兼容性右键管理员运行都试过了不行,请问怎么解决这个问题...除了网卡驱动用驱动精灵装上以后,其他所有的驱动用驱动精灵都提示安装包已损坏,不然就是已停止工作... 问题解决: 参考一: http://tieba.baidu.com/p/22037

电脑重装系统后硬盘数据如何恢复

在电脑的使用过程中,重装系统是一种比较常见的操作.平时不需要经常重装系统,但是为了提高系统稳定性,清理系统垃圾,解决系统崩溃问题等,有时候必须对电脑进行重装系统.所以, 了解一些重装系统以及电脑重装系统后怎样数据恢复的知识还是很有必要的. 首先我们了解一下,重装系统之后,电脑分区有什么变化,数据是不是丢失了呢?如果将新旧分区重叠对比分析,大家会发现重装系统只是破坏了C盘前几G的空间,后面的数据完整的存在于硬盘内.也就是说,如果重装系统后,能很好的保护现场,不再分区与拷入数据,原D.E.F.G盘数

重装系统后快速安装.NET 3.5

每一次重装系统(Windows 8.1 和Windows 10)之后,最让我头疼的一件事就是配置把一大堆软件装上了.通常我会装好SQL Server之后,把电脑放在工作组安装Visual Studio,然后跑去上课或者上自习,然后回来就装好了,接着再安装Adobe 的一套软件和一些其他小应用程序(比如QQ.输入法之类).但是这就出了一个问题:常常还有一会儿就要上课了,结果SQL Server安装提示缺少.NET 3.5,这就很蛋疼了,到底怎么快速安装呢? 我在网上浏览了很多种方法: 第一种:用W

电脑重装系统后各种环境和工具的安装配置

今天把电脑重装了,开始重新安装配置各种工具吧. 1.jdk的安装配置: 1.1官网下载jdk1.8.0_171 1.2安装路径见下图: 1.3配置环境变量: 1.3.1此电脑->高级系统设置->环境变量-> 在用户变量中: 新建java_home(可大写),选择d:/java目录 点击Path变量编辑->点击新建->选择jdk/bin目录 注意:无需配置CLASSPATH,这是十年前的jdk版本干的事了,也不要管"java"目录下的jre目录. (OK)

python MySQLdb在windows环境下的快速安装、问题解决方式

使用Python访问MySQL,需要一系列安装 Linux下MySQLdb安装见 Python MySQLdb在Linux下的快速安装 http://blog.csdn.net/wklken/article/details/7271019 ------------------------------------------------------------- 以下是windows环境下的: 1.      安装数据库mysql 下载地址:http://www.mysql.com/downloa

电脑重装系统后如何恢复Mysql数据库

电脑重装系统后如何恢复Mysql数据库 一.[设置mysql的path] 比如:我的mysql在:D:\DataBase\mysql-5.7.13-winx64,可以在环境变量中重新新建一个环境变量Mysql_Home,变量值就是Mysql的安装目录 如图:   然后,在Path的变量值添加;%Mysql%\bin; ,如图:   二.[测试] Win+R,输入cmd,弹出命令行窗口,输入mysql admin –V,若出现如下信息,说明配置环境变量成功!   三.[改变basedir与data

转载 - Vultr VPS注册开通且一键快速安装PPTP VPN和电脑连接使用

本文转载来自:https://www.vultrclub.com/139.html 从2014年Vultr VPS进入市场之后,作为有背景.实力的搅局者,是的最近两年VPS.服务器的用户成本降低.配置提升,在一定程度上也是由Vultr商家的出现导致的. 从配置新家比看,Vultr VPS还是有足够的优势的,比如全部SSD固态硬盘.768MB内存起步才5美金月付,而且新注册用户还赠送最高50美金(新注册Vultr账户赠送50美元快捷通道). 对于我们用户,选择VPS主机的时候要便宜.稳定且好用的,

python MySQLdb在windows环境下的快速安装

python MySQLdb在windows环境下的快速安装.问题解决方式 使用python访问mysql,需要一系列安装 linux下MySQLdb安装见 Python MySQLdb在Linux下的快速安装 http://blog.csdn.net/wklken/article/details/7271019 ------------------------------------------------------------- 以下是windows环境下的: 1.      安装数据库m